Greater LI beats January traffic record with 580,000 site views in February

|

Just when we thought greaterlongisland.com couldn’t get any busier.

Fueled by a surge in traffic from people voting for Long Island’s Best Bartender, the site was visited 402,000 times in February. Those GLI visitors were good for precisely 579,453 site views, according to internal data.

That blew away January’s all-time record of 555,000 views of greaterlongisland.com, published by Greater Long Island Media Group, Inc.

“What we’re seeing here is that Long Islanders are passionate about local news,” said publisher Michael White. “But they’re also passionate about alcohol and who makes the best drinks ever!”

Greater Long Island is on pace to do over 6.8 million page views this year, which would be another all-time best for the island’s fastest-growing news company.

The site topped 4.6 million views in 2022.

The company began in 2015 when White, a veteran newspaperman, launched greaterpatchogue.com, which covered downtown Patchogue, its surrounding hamlets and Bellport Village. From there, other downtowns requested Greater Patchogue’s style of news coverage.

The site later evolved into greaterlongisland.com, covering news island-wide after fully expanding into Nassau County last year.

Greater Long Island’s team of Long Island-bred reporters and photographers have worked in some of the biggest newsrooms in the world, including the New York Post, Daily News and ESPN.

“We’re just getting started with better engaging our communities, by not only telling people’s stories but getting readers involved in new, fun ways,” said editorial director Nick Esposito. “Also, be on the lookout later this spring for a ‘greater’ way for anyone to promote local events through the site.”
